2 / 11 page 100mA/200mA/300mA Current-Limit Switches with Low Shutdown Reverse Current 2 _______________________________________________________________________________________ ABSOLUTE MAXIMUM RATINGS ELECTRICAL CHARACTERISTICS (VIN = +2.3V to +5.5V, TA = -40°C to +85°C, unless otherwise noted. Typical values are at VIN = +3.3V, TA = +25°C.) (Note 1) Stresses beyond those listed under “Absolute Maximum Ratings” may cause permanent damage to the device. These are stress ratings only, and functional operation of the device at these or any other conditions beyond those indicated in the operational sections of the specifications is not implied. Exposure to absolute maximum rating conditions for extended periods may affect device reliability. IN, ON, FLAG, OUT to GND .....................................-0.3V to +6V OUT Short Circuit to GND .................................Internally Limited Continuous Power Dissipation (TA = +70°C) 5-Pin SOT23 (derate 7.1mW/°C above +70°C)............571mW 6-Pin µDFN (derate 4.5mW/°C above +70°C) ................358mW Operating Temperature Range ...........................-40°C to +85°C Junction Temperature ......................................................+150°C Storage Temperature Range .............................-65°C to +150°C Lead Temperature (soldering, 10s) .................................+300°C PARAMETER SYMBOL CONDITIONS MIN TYP MAX UNITS Operating Voltage VIN 2.3 5.5 V VIN = +2.3V to +5.0V 80 120 Quiescent Current IQ VON = VIN, IOUT = 0, switch on VIN = +5.0V to +5.5V 160 µA Latchoff Current (Note 2) ILATCH VON = VIN, after an overcurrent fault MAX4914B/ MAX4915B/MAX4917B (latchoff versions) 817 µA Forward Shutdown Current ISHDN VON = 0, VOUT = 0, VIN = +5.5V 0.01 1µA Reverse Shutdown Current ISHDN VON = 0, VOUT = +5.5V, VIN = +2.3V 0.01 1µA MAX4914B, VOUT = GND 100 150 MAX4915_, VOUT = GND 200 300 Forward Current Limit IFWD MAX4917_, VOUT = GND 300 450 mA MAX4914B, VOUT - VIN ≥ 0.5V 150 MAX4915_, VOUT - VIN ≥ 0.5V 300 Reverse Current Limit IREV MAX4917_, VOUT - VIN ≥ 0.5V 450 mA ON Input Leakage VON = VIN or GND -1 +1 µA Undervoltage Lockout UVLO Rising edge 1.75 2.25 V Undervoltage-Lockout Hysteresis 100 mV TA = +25°C, IOUT = 95mA 0.2 0.4 On-Resistance RON TA = -40°C to +85°C, IOUT = 95mA0.5 Ω MAX4914B/MAX4915B/MAX4917B 2.0 ON Input Logic-High Voltage VIH MAX4915A/MAX4917A 1.4 V MAX4914B/MAX4915B/MAX4917B 0.8 ON Input Logic-Low Voltage VIL MAX4915A/MAX4917A 0.4 V FLAG Output Logic-Low Voltage ISINK = 1mA0.4 V FLAG Output-High Leakage Current VON = VIN = VFLAG = +5.5V 1 µA Thermal Shutdown +150 °C Thermal-Shutdown Hysteresis 15 °C DYNAMIC CHARACTERISTICS Turn-On Time VON from low to high; IOUT = 10mA, CL = 0.1µF (Note 3) 100 µs |
